💡 Appraisal Guidance: Why Percentage Adjustments Must Be Used

Percentage adjustments should always be used as the primary valuation baseline. In real estate hedonic pricing, property features scale multiplicatively with total asset value: a private pool adds ~+30% to +44% whether a home is a $40k cottage (+$16k) or a $250k estate (+$100k). A flat dollar adjustment severely distorts lower-tier properties and under-adjusts luxury estates. Use the % Value Adjustment below (derived from multivariable regression controlling for town, size, and lease duration) for comp triangulation, and treat dollar figures as mid-market illustrations.
